Hey folks! Kudos to everyone contributing to our compost system, and super-kudos to those who also get that pitchfork out and turn the pile(very rewarding work!) We have noticed there are recurring little pieces of plastic (such as fruit stickers) that are getting brought along for the ride. When the compost pile cooks, those pieces of plastic are also cooking. Noooo bueno for an organic garden! Please all remember to check fruit for stickers, twist ties, and anything that ain’t OG. Happy gardening!
